WebCarbonylation reactions (hydroformylation and carbonylation) constitute one of the most powerful tools for C C bond formation in organic synthesis and represent an outstanding … In organic chemistry, carbonyl allylation describes methods for adding an allyl anion to an aldehyde or ketone to produce a homoallylic alcohol. The carbonyl allylation was first reported in 1876 by Alexander Zaitsev and employed an allylzinc reagent. See more In 1978, Hoffmann reported the first asymmetric carbonyl allylation using a chiral allylmetal reagent, an allylborane derived from camphor.
